Waluigi1 posted...
How powerful is Bolas in comparison to guys like those? Pretty weaksauce I'm guessing?

Depends. Old, pre-Mending Bolas was superpowered just like all Planeswalkers back then. He even made his own artificial semi-plane for meditation and increasing his power, though it was his downfall when he got punked by Tetsuo Umezawa while his mind was still in there. Aside from that, his feats were all ???? aside from ruling his kingdom with an iron claw.

Current Bolas is definitely weaksauce compared to the old days, but he's still the Big Bad of Magic for a reason. Dude lost his power but not his intellect, which is just as scary. He's still strong enough to raze the entire plane of Amonkhet and retcon its whole history and culture to worship him, even defeating and basically rewriting the gods of the plane. And he's desperate to find a way to return to his old power -- especially now that none of the current Planeswalkers could check him except maybe Ugin.

scarletspeed7 posted...
Does Bolas die and/or get "defeated" in the return to Dominaria block?

If you mean Time Spiral, then no, he actually comes back to life during that block due to timeline shenanigans and the actions of Leshrac Nightwalker, who brought Bolas back to physical form in order to seize his power. (It, uh, didn't go well for Leshrac.)

In the upcoming return to Dominaria set? Very unlikely. Bolas is the bad guy for the long haul, folks. He's not going down anytime soon.

redrocket_pub
07/05/17 8:24:33 PM
#233:


Approve or Disapprove: The common practice of naming any two or three color deck after its respective Ravnica or Tarkir faction, even if the deck contains no cards from said faction or is actually a standard deck where those blocks have long since rotated out?
---
Blasting off
... Copied to Clipboard!
trdl23
07/05/17 9:36:34 PM
#234:


Approve. It's very useful shorthand. However, I do dislike people using silly things like "Dark Jeskai" to mean WUBR. Just say 4-color and let people see the deck. There's either a term for it or there isn't.
